Going UP!


I don't know why, but I find myself drawn to these type of views of going up to somewhere.  This one was taken at my parents farm in WI.  I grew up staring at this hay elevator for years and years, making sure bales of hay were on there correctly.  I would watch my brother and his friends ride up the hay bales until they would disappear.  I would always hope they would get off before they hit the piece of equipment which was further down on another conveyor that would flip the bales.  This is where this thing sat for most of its career on the farm.  Occasionally it would get hauled behind the barn when we would unload straw and it would also be set by another barn/hay building to unload hay.
